About 8 St Stephens Road

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

8 St Stephens Road is a mid-terrace house in Huddersfield (HD1 3QY). It has a recorded floor area of 140 m² (around 1507 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(October 2016) shows an E (score 53),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. When first surveyed in September 2013 the rating was G,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good and main heating went from Very Poor to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 70), a 2-band jump.

Untraded for 20 years, with the last transfer in November 2006. At 140 m² the property is well over the postcode median (44 m² across 33 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. On energy efficiency it sits in the bottom 10% of properties in this postcode — significant headroom for improvement. Across 1999–2006, sale prices on this property compounded at 15.6%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£128,000 sits 60% above the 2006 sale of £80,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£53/sq ft) was about 102.2%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
